Besides elegant surroundings, it features the same excellent food served by the Lelli family since 1939. Reservations are accepted for any evening except Saturday. BERKLEY Sila, 4033 W. 12 Mile Road, Berkley, (248) 548-3650.There is nothing like a consis- tently dependable neighborhood family restaurant. The Italian and American menu is one that evokes much confidence in casual dining.The chicken, ribs, round and square pizzas, fish, salad, pasta, etc. are served seven days a week for lunch and dinner. Everything is also available for carry-out BLOOMFIELD HILLS Steve's Deli, 6646 Telegraph Road, Bloomfield Hills, (248) 932-0800. Award- winning chicken soup is featured. Also serving corned beef, fresh roasted turkey, sandwiches, salads and traditional dishes. Party trays and catering too at this New York-style deli, Carnegie Deli cheesecake and Steve's Brownies are among the desserts. FARMINGTON HILLS Bangkok Sala Cafe, 27903 Orchard Lake Road, Orchard-12 Plaza, Farmington Hills, (248) 553-4220.Tropical and tradi- tional Thai dishes are served from the over-50 items of freshly prepared lunch and dinner dishes, including vegetarian and children favorites.
